The book explains the fundamental principles of plasma generation, sample introduction, atomization, ionization, and detection methods used in elemental and isotopic analysis. It also discusses instrumentation, calibration strategies, interference correction, and advances in high-resolution and electrospray-based systems. The volume emphasizes real-world applications of ICP spectrometry in environmental monitoring, earth sciences, food science, clinical and pharmaceutical analysis, and isotope ratio measurements.
